UFC Sports Betting Bonuses

Betting bonuses and promos are a big part of betting online. These special promotions help you take more value from your bet, and can boost your bankroll when you first join. There are lots of different offers out there, and it’s important to understand how they work before you try to claim.

Here are some of the most popular UFC betting promos:

  • Risk-free bets – When you place a risk-free bet, you don’t need to worry about whether it wins or loses. If your bet wins, you keep the profits. If it loses, your stake is refunded up to a certain amount. For example, a $100 risk-free bet would give you a $100 refund if you place a $100 bet and it loses.
  • Bet credits – Also known as free bets, these give you a token that you use instead of real money. Simply select your bet to open the bet slip and then apply the bet credits rather than adding your cash stake. The bet credits are used up whether your bet wins or loses, but you get to keep the winnings if your bet wins. 
  • Matched deposit bonuses – This offer gives you a bonus based on how much you deposit when you first open your account. For example, a 100% matched deposit bonus worth up to $500 would mean you have $1000 to bet with when your first deposit is $500.
  • No deposit bonuses – These are definitely the easiest to claim, as you get the promo without needing to make a deposit first.  Simply creating an account will mean you earn the no deposit bonus, and you can use it straight away. However, you’ll normally need to deposit before withdrawing any winnings.
  • Odds boosts – Get boosted odds on selected markets with these special promos. You can apply boosts directly from your bet slip, increasing your odds and your potential winnings. This is a great way to add value to your UFC bets, and they’re very easy to claim and use.

How UFC Betting Works

Throughout the year, UFC events take place most weekends, normally on Saturday evenings. Each event is broken down into three parts. There are the early-prelim fights, normally featuring lesser-known fighters. Then you have the prelims, with more recognizable names. Finally, the main card usually features ranked fighters and champions, culminating in the co-main and main events.

Betting on the UFC is very simple. You just need to log into your sportsbook, open up the UFC odds and choose an event. You can bet on most of the fights on the card, although not every book features early prelim fights. Selecting an event brings up all available fights you can bet on, and if other markets are available you can view those too.

When you choose a bet, it’s added to your bet slip, where you and enter the stake you want to risk. Confirm the bet to place it, and if it wins, you’ll receive your payout based on the odds at the time you placed the bet.

Understanding UFC Betting Odds

You need to understand the odds and how they work if you want to be successful betting on the UFC. Sportsbooks set odds based on the probability of an outcome. For example, if fighter A is undefeated and is up against fighter B who has three losses in their last three fights, the odds will be low for fighter A and high for fighter B.

The odds tell you the likelihood of an outcome in the fight, and also how much profit you can win from your bet. Over time, the lines may move, as sportsbooks will react to bets from the public and changes in circumstances.

When you look at fight lines, odds are displayed with either a “+” or “-” sign followed by a number. The sign used indicates whether the fighter is a favorite or an underdog. The “+” sign shows that a fighter has a lower chance of winning, while the “-” shows a fighter with a higher chance of a win.

For example, in Israel Adesanya vs Sean Strickland at UFC 293, Israel was the champion and the heavy favorite. His odds of winning the fight were set at -670. When calculating your payout, the number after the “-” sign is how much you need to bet in order to win $100.

On the other hand, Sean Strickland wasn’t given much hope of winning the middleweight championship against Adesanya. He was given odds of +470 to win the fight. This means that you’d have won $470 if you bet $100 on him.   

UFC Betting Markets

The UFC has a lot of different markets you can bet on. The number of markets will depend on the size of the fight and the sportsbook itself. For example, a prelim fight usually won’t have as many betting options as a five-round main event for a championship.

Here are some of the most common betting markets:

Live UFC Betting

While betting before the fight begins is the preferred way of UFC betting for most fans, it’s not the only way. All good sportsbooks now offer live betting, where you can view updated odds as a fight gets underway. From the first round to the last, you can see all available markets and place bets while it's in progress.

While live fights may have fewer markets, it’s a great betting opportunity as you can watch the fight and have a better idea of how things might play out. If a fighter is struggling to control the pace or looks injured, you might bet against them. Even if you’re not watching the fight, most sportsbooks will provide live stats that give you a picture of what’s happening.

Live stats available on UFC fights include:

  • Significant strikes landed
  • Striking accuracy
  • Takedowns
  • Takedowns defended
  • Control time

In addition, most UFC betting sites will also allow you to cash out your bets early. If you’re winning and you want to take your profits before the fight has ended, simply cash out at the current odds. This tool is also great for protecting your stake on a bet that’s losing. If your pick doesn’t look like they’ll turn it around, cash out and avoid the full loss.

UFC Betting Strategies

It’s really easy to sign up to a sportsbook and start placing bets on the UFC. However, making consistent profits from your bets is much more difficult. There’s no single strategy that will make you money, but following these strategies will improve your chances.

Research every bet

While some bettors go with their gut, the ones that research usually end up on top. You can find loads of detailed information about every fighter online, with fight records at Sherdog and statistics at UFCstats.com. Pay attention to key statistics such as striking and grappling, and look for examples of where one fighter’s style might beat the other.

Follow the fight week news

Fight week is a stressful time for the fighters, who are usually undergoing weight cuts while also fulfilling media obligations. When they’re being interviewed, it’s a great chance to see their mindset and hear how they’re preparing for their opponent. They should look focused and motivated. Weight cuts can have a major impact on the fight, with fighters who miss weight losing the majority of the time. 

Always get the best odds

With so many sportsbooks to choose from, there’s no excuse not to always place bets at the best possible odds. Use our research and data on all the top betting sites to find which sites give the best deals, and use promos like odds boosts to increase your value. Don’t be afraid to wait for line movement, especially when it’s an event that involves a popular fighter.

Manage your bankroll

The key to consistent success is to stay on top of how much you’re betting and take a methodical approach to your bankroll. Split it up into units, and keep your bet sizes to a certain percentage of your total bankroll. Be careful not to get carried away with your bets, and make sure you’re always responsible with how much you spend.
